iPIN

iPIN definition - computer

An earlier Web payment service from iPIN, Belmont, CA that specialized in premium digital content billed to third party accounts via Internet service providers (ISPs) and Internet content providers (ICPs).

The U.S. company merged in 2003 with Irish technology firm Network 365, and rebranded itself as Valista Ltd. Valista, Dublin, Ireland/San Mateo, CA (www.valista.com) operates as a global payments firm that offers online and mobile commerce payment technology. By 2007, the company processed over 20 million payment transactions a month. See Web payment service.
